Indicatori: MACD con zero lag

 

MACD con zero lag:

Oscillatore MACD con ritardo zero.

MACD con zero lag

Author: Andriy Voitenko

 

È possibile creare una versione multicolore?

Grazie!

 
Automated-Trading:

MACD ZeroLag:

Autore: Andrey Voytenko

Sto usando il vostro indicatore da qualche settimana e mi piace così tanto che vorrei includerlo come conferma nel mio EA.

Tuttavia, nell'EA, la funzione ExponentialMAOnBuffer() fallisce sempre, perché begin è sempre zero:

   ExponentialMAOnBuffer(rates_total,prev_calculated,0,FastEMA,FastEMABuffer,val);

Se si esegue il debug del codice, si capisce cosa intendo.

Perché dovrebbe funzionare nell'indicatore e non nell'EA?

C'è una soluzione per questo?

TIA...ChuckM

 
ChuckM:

Sto usando il tuo indicatore da qualche settimana e mi piace così tanto che vorrei includerlo come conferma nel mio EA.

Tuttavia, nell'EA, la funzione ExponentialMAOnBuffer() fallisce sempre, perché begin è sempre zero:

Se si esegue il debug del codice, si capisce cosa intendo.

Perché dovrebbe funzionare nell'indicatore e non nell'EA?

Esiste una soluzione per questo problema?

TIA...ChuckM

Solo per chiudere il cerchio... se si porta il codice da un indicatore a un EA, gli array dinamici devono essere ridimensionati (ArrayResize())... nell'indicatore, questo viene fatto automaticamente. Grazie a Rosh per avermelo mostrato...ChuckM
 
La versione precedente ZeroLag_MACD conteneva un bug, scaricare l'ultima versione 3.0.
 
avoitenko:
grazie per la condivisione.